Winter weddings are always unique, but a winter wedding taking place in Palm Beach, Florida definitely has its perks. Without the freezing (or below freezing) temperatures, attire can be worn without feeling too cold or too hot! The classic winter faux fur shawl can be worn over a bridal gown and keep brides comfortably warm all while being aesthetically winter pleasing.

What are some things to consider when gown shopping for a winter wedding?

The fabric of a gown is one thing to consider when gown shopping. Opting for a heavier fabric over a lighter one keeps you warmer as you enjoy the cooler air during a wedding that is planned for the winter-time.

Another thing to consider when gown shopping is the presence of sleeves! And if you do choose sleeves, there are many different lengths to choose from as well. The classic lace long sleeves are a winter favorite amongst brides. However, the classic winter look of the fur shawl over a sleeveless gown is timeless as well. The upside of having a winter wedding in south Florida is that you can go with either look and still be comfortable!

Which is the best silhouette for a winter wedding?

Some brides prefer a ball gown silhouette for a winter wedding because it includes layers of fabric on the lower half of the gown below the waist, allowing you to feel warm. Some ball gowns have a simple lace bodice while others have more intricate beading with crystals and appliqués for a more glamorous feel. Either choice allows for an elegant and timeless look.

Other brides like to go for a more form-fitting look with the “mermaid” silhouette. These silhouettes can also keep a bride warm during a winter wedding as they are mostly made with thicker fabrics instead of lighter thinner ones to keep that “fit-and’flare” look.

What are some ways to accessorize for that winter bridal look?

Soft shrug – These look delicate over the wedding gown, all whilst keeping your shoulders warm. A crisp white shrug with no extra addition is typically a classic look.

Fur shawl- Along with keeping you warm from any chilly breeze, the furry shawl looks very elegant. Sometimes though it can hide the design of the gown. Be sure to choose a shawl that can keep you warm along with giving you that elegant winter wedding bridal look.

Satin jacket– This jacket is trending amongst winter brides. Some choose a contrasting-colored satin jacket with some embroidery work on the back of it. While others choose the same color as the bridal gown for a more simple and subtle look.

Patterned scarf– Scarves can also look good with a wedding gown. They come in solid colors as well as patterns – its truly a personal preference for each bride!

Bolero (jacket)– This is another option for winter brides who prefer a more subtle look. It usually comes in lace or solid satin and is usually of a color or fabric that matches the gown. Not all gowns have a bolero to complement it. If this is something you would like, be sure to ask your bridal consultant to choose gowns that have a complimentary bolero!
